Acupuncture for Knee Pain in Athletes: An Effective Treatment Option
Delray Beach athletes seeking relief from knee pain may find an effective treatment option in acupuncture, a traditional Chinese medicine technique gaining traction in sports medicine circles. While not a new practice, its application for athletic injuries, particularly chronic knee issues, is becoming more recognized for its potential to reduce pain and inflammation.
Local practitioners note that acupuncture works by stimulating specific points on the body, which can help to improve blood flow, relax muscles, and release natural pain-relieving chemicals. For athletes, this can translate to faster recovery times and a non-pharmacological approach to managing discomfort that often accompanies rigorous training and competition.
Many athletes experience knee pain due to overuse, sprains, or conditions like patellofemoral pain syndrome. Traditional treatments often involve rest, physical therapy, and anti-inflammatory medications. Acupuncture offers a complementary or alternative path, focusing on the body's innate healing capabilities.
While the effectiveness of acupuncture can vary from person to person, anecdotal evidence from local athletes suggests positive outcomes. Some report significant reductions in pain and improved mobility, allowing them to return to their sport sooner and with less reliance on pain medication.
